GARFIELD - The second extension on a bid to build a school has come and gone, as negotiations on the property continue between the Board of Education and the property owner.
The board had until Nov. 1 to buy the property at 98 Marsellus Place, which belongs to Church of the Most Holy Name, but disputes over the purchase agreement prevented the sale. The building currently houses 373 students who attend James Madison Elementary School 10.
